Critical connections: a multilingual digital literacy project (360G-phf-26653)

£129,628

A two-year collaborative project, teachers in four supplementary schools and three mainstream schools across London will work with Goldsmiths researchers to plan, implement and evaluate a multilingual digital storytelling project designed to engage secondary age students in language learning.
